Jo Comerford Library Tour Visit

Join Jo at the Tilton Library in Deerfield on Saturday, September 24, from 2:00 to 3:00 p.m. This visit is part of Jo’s 2022 Library Tour which will feature visits to 15 libraries throughout the Hampshire, Franklin, Worcester district from June to September, 2022. This tour is a continuation of Jo’s first library tour, which began in 2019, but ended prematurely due to the COVID-19 pandemic. The 2019-2020 library tour included visits to libraries in Bernardston, Colrain, Gill, Erving, Leverett, Leyden, Montague, Northfield, Orange, Royalston, Shutesbury, Warwick, and Wendell. This tour will celebrate the vibrancy of our region’s libraries and the critical role they play in our communities, as gathering places, resources, introductions to literacy, and so much more, as well as the resilience of our librarians and library staff who have worked to support our communities throughout the pandemic. Each visit will include opportunities for constituents to hear about Jo’s legislative work, ask questions, and join in conversation about pressing issues affecting their communities.
